## Step 4: Patch the image cache before migrating

Before you move any traffic to the new Glimmerbox renderer, make sure the legacy image cache is running build 7.2.4 or later. Earlier builds leak roughly 40 MB per hour because evicted thumbnails keep a live reference in the resize queue; over a weekend this will exhaust the pod's memory limit and trigger restarts mid-migration. Once patched, verify eviction counters are climbing in the dashboard. Then apply the following cache settings exactly as shown below.

settings of bafof-tagep:
[frador]
port = 9300
region = west-1
host = frador.norvacorp.corp
timeout_ms = 3000
retries = 5

Heads up: if the Lintrock baseline file in the Quarrow repo drifts from main, CI fails with a "stale baseline" error even when the code is fine. Quick fix is to regenerate the baseline on a clean checkout and re-push. If a customer build is blocked, confirm the failing run matches the token below before escalating.

build token for yadug-yagag: htk21_c863c33eb8b82c0c9c152

# Service Accounts — CatalogFlush

CatalogFlush handles cache invalidation for the Merrow product catalog. It runs under a dedicated service account; do not reuse it for other jobs. The account authenticates to the internal purge service, which fans out invalidation events to edge caches. Scope is purge-only — no read access to catalog data. Rotation happens quarterly; stale keys fail closed, meaning caches go stale silently, so verify after every rotation. Current key for the purge service follows.

app token of hahif-hahof = vxb11-rgZ4JucSjb0

Ticket: Missed pick-up — Kestrel Flats uniforms

Filing this for the record: the Tuesday uniform run for the new Kestrel Flats depot never got collected — courier no-showed, 30 boxes still at Wrenhall stores. Rebooked for Thursday, early slot. Records team, please note the rebooking and the courier hand-over instruction below.

drop instructions, bahif-bahip: the norax feniel courier leaves the drumir kaseth rusir ledger at gate 1983 under passcode 849948

# Stormrelay fan-out service — env file
# Discussed at the weekly sync: alerts from the Calvert Basin feed are
# duplicated into three downstream queues, and each publisher worker
# reads its dispatch credential from this file at boot. Ordering here
# matters to the loader. The publisher secret line goes immediately below.

secret setting of yagug-hahog: COURIER_KEY13=44c9b50f678cd